Job Duties
- Handles guest service issues professionally and with composure
- fosters a safe, respectful and quality employee experience
- partners with the GM to identify and address opportunities to increase business results using the P&L
- accountable for following and executing all state safety and sanitation guidelines
- consistently ensures proper timing and production of all food orders
- supervises and facilitates training of food preparation and execution of all menu items, procedures, and recipes
- is responsible for maintaining all product quality standards by performing regular line checks
- thoroughly completes all prep lists, order guides, and all cost and food inventories
- supports the goals of the business including but not limited to food costs, labor, and team member retention
- supervises, assigns, and delegates tasks and gives direction to all staff and other members of management
- is responsible for assisting the General Manager in recruiting, hiring, training
- acts as a goodwill ambassador to the community of Pei Wei
- is responsible for regular repairs and maintenance of the restaurant
- is responsible for assisting the General Manager in the development of other managers and Shift Leaders
- is proficient and knowledgeable in placing all orders for the restaurant including Coke, DSI, Ed, etc.
- partners with the GM to properly forecast sales and develop schedules with the proper staffing levels to accommodate business while achieving labor goals
